“Café Society”
Synopsis: Set in the 1930s, a young Bronx native moves to Hollywood, where he falls in love with the secretary of his powerful uncle, an agent to the stars. After returning to New York, he is swept up in the vibrant world of high-society nightclub life.

What You Need To Know:
Though controversy and negative media attention follows him like a loyal dog on a fairly consistent basis, you just can’t keep Woody Allen from making a new movie every year. True to form, he’s back this summer with this period piece set in the old-timey movie world he’s fond of returning to every so often. After a splashy Cannes premiere that garnered more talk about his personal life than about the actual film, our critic was able to look past that and even called it one of the nebbishy one’s most charming films in years. “Allen seems to take almost perverse pleasure in restricting himself to his pet themes and milieus, his pet periods and pet characters… But, semi-miraculously, it seems, in the endless combination and recombination of those elements, sometimes they can click into place, to give us something that can never be termed new, but that somehow makes a virtue of its familiarity. Praise be, that’s largely what happens in ‘Café Society’, Allen’s most untroublesome film in a while, his most charming in years and his most beautiful to look at, maybe ever.”

Release Date: July 15th (Limited)

“Equals”
Synopsis:
In an emotionless utopia, two people fall in love when they regain their feelings from a mysterious disease, causing tensions between them and their society.

What You Need To Know:
Back in 2011, Drake Doremus‘ “Like Crazy“ was the toast of Sundance, winning the Grand Jury Prize and then being snatched up by Paramount Vintage for an impressive $4 million. It also helped kick-start the career of Felicity Jones. Sadly, his follow-up “Breathe In“ didn’t fare as well with critics and was seen by some as a step back for the promising writer-director. Even with our mixed review of this latest film, “Equals,” hopes are still sky-high for indie distributor A24 that the sci-fi romance starring Kristen Stewart, Guy Pearce and Nicholas Hoult might become a sleeper hit this summer. The plot sounds intriguing; Doremus seems to be using a lot of white and blue palettes in the film; and, if “Like Crazy” and “Breathe In” were any indication, he hasn’t lost his knack for beautifully rendered visuals. It may not have received the best reception on the festival circuit, but consider the rest of us who haven’t seen it yet still very much intrigued.
Release Date: July 15th (Limited)
